Test fit my new wheels on today before I have my tires mounted.
They are 15x7 et35. I knew when I bought them that the offset would
Most likely be to high. I believe a 10mm spacer will push them out enough.
This is no actual contact as it is now but I would guess that will tires and once it's on the ground it would.
Tires are 195/45
